// PARTNER_DROP_ROOT points at the Harkwell Logistics SFTP drop
// directory. Files land here hourly; do NOT rename this path without
// coordinating a cutover window with the Harkwell integration team,
// since their uploader hardcodes it. The ingest job validates each
// manifest against the build identified by the token below.

session token of kajeg-tawif = htk3_45b

## Writing Your First Validator Plugin

Welcome aboard! Checkweave validators are just small modules that implement the `validate(record)` hook and return a list of findings. Grab the starter template from the `plugin-skeleton` folder, rename it, and register it in `validators.toml`. Run `checkweave test --local` before opening a merge request — it catches most registration typos. If you hit anything confusing, don't spin your wheels; just drop a note to the plugins team here.

escalation mailbox, kaweg-kahif: druwyn.sordor@nelvroworks.corp

Ticket: SketchLoom undo/redo service auth failing

Hey sec review folks — the history service behind SketchLoom's diagram editor (the thing that stores undo/redo snapshots) started rejecting calls Tuesday. Root cause: the service credential expired and nobody got the renewal ping. Undo works locally but redo across sessions is dead. Marta rotated the credential this morning and confirmed the history stack replays cleanly. Flagging here for audit trail purposes. The replacement key for the snapshot service is below.

API key for kageg-yawip: vxb15-hPYGepB2Ktrw1iB

# Onboarding: Hot-Reload Config in Tallowmere

Tallowmere services watch `/etc/tallow/live.toml` and reload on write — no restart, no deploy. Review all hot-reload diffs; malformed values apply instantly. Reload auth uses a sealed token bundle; if it's corrupted, operators rebuild it from escrow. The escrow recovery passphrase is noted below.

strongbox words: druvan-lamys-eliius-jorax-istox-soreth-ulays-gilix-ralix-oliiel-norwyn-casvan-praius

Meeting notes — staff party logistics (excerpt)

Confirmed the three raffle drums hired from Merrydale Event Supply will be collected Friday afternoon for the Hollybrook staff party. Drums are lightweight but bulky; the estate van is fine. Driver should bring moving blankets to stop rattling. The hand-over instruction for the courier is given below.

courier memo of yajef-bajep: the frawyn jordor courier leaves the norwyn ledger at gate 2781 under passcode 330769